Commercial drivers rejoice: Opel’s Vivaro and Movano CVs can henceforth be ordered with Navi 80 IntellLink with real-time traffic. Operable via a seven-inch color touchscreen, steering wheel-mounted buttons, or intuitive voice control, Navi 80 IntellLink can provide drivers with up-to-the-second traffic information and, in instances where traffic has become prohibitive, provide a quicker alternative route.

“The real-time traffic function of the new Navi 80 IntelliLink is especially interesting for traders,” said Steffen Raschig, Opel/Vauxhall Director, Commercial Vehicles. “The timely traffic congestion warnings help them save time, which is an important expense factor. The new connected navigation system helps Vivaro and Movano drivers save money.”

Navi 80 IntellLink uses TomTom Live Services, which employs radio-based Traffic Message Channel data for continuous evaluation of traffic and weather information to provide drivers with the most efficient route to their destination. It also offers the latest in connectivity, providing access to music and podcasts on your smartphone via Bluetooth® or USB connection and displaying everything from contacts and recent calls to photos and videos on the screen when connected.

Additionally, drivers with Navi 80 IntelliLink and a compatible Apple product can access Siri Eyes Free voice control for easier access. The system also provides drivers with a point of interest function that displays nearby shops and restaurants to help provide a quick respite from the road.

To upgrade the Opel Vivaro or Movano with Navi 80 IntelliLink, drivers can expect to pay a respective €1,150 or €1,500. Those wanting to add additional DAB+ digital radio will pay an additional €120.
